For speed yes. LoN has way more toughness at 140+ where you need to big pulls. AoV gets dicey post 130+ bomber can comfortablly farm 125+ where AoV comforts around 110-115. All these are based on 800 s29 paragon. The ceiling is alot higher for AoV on NS paragons, but still not as consistent as bomber in terms of toughness when farming for 150 gems.

This is an excellent point. AoV FotH is just convenient and can be setup early on. When we play seasons, we setup our speed build first and may augment it too.

The only logical reason to pick LoD Bomb for speeds is to take the shortest path to end game push. Play the strongest Crusader push build (LoD Bomb) and have a decent speedster without the need to augment any other set. Ironically, by the time you get your LoD Bomb setup, you’ll likely have full ancient gear for AoV.

Get ready to farm alot… I really mean alot of forgotten souls (assuming you have no issues with bounty materials from doing events).

How many Forgotten souls? Try 200k++ of FS.

Reforging is always faster than getting lucky with loots. The amount of forgotten souls needed to gear LoD is fantastic.
